About

Anne Hauswald is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and Developmental and Educational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Anne Hauswald has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 362 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 20 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 9 papers in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and 4 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ology. Recurrent topics in Anne Hauswald’s work include Multisensory perception and integration (9 papers), Neuroscience and Music Perception (8 papers) and Hearing Loss and Rehabilitation (7 papers). Anne Hauswald is often cited by papers focused on Multisensory perception and integration (9 papers), Neuroscience and Music Perception (8 papers) and Hearing Loss and Rehabilitation (7 papers). Anne Hauswald collaborates with scholars based in Austria, United Kingdom and Germany. Anne Hauswald's co-authors include Johanna Kißler, Nathan Weisz, Sabine Leske, Philipp Ruhnau, Anne Keitel, Chrysa Lithari, Olivier Collignon, Hyojin Park, Bastian Zwissler and Verena Ertl and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, NeuroImage and Current Biology.
